Memory Leak Vulnerability in ImageMagick's ProcessMSLScript Function
CVE-2017-12427 · MEDIUM Severity
AV:N/AC:M/AU:N/C:N/I:N/A:P
The ProcessMSLScript function in coders/msl.c in ImageMagick before 6.9.9-5 and 7.x before 7.0.6-5 all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(memory leak) via a crafted file, related to the WriteMSLImage function.
